Job Duties
- Plan and coordinate a variety of recreational, educational, and prevention activities including aquatics, tutoring, arts and crafts, games and sports, special events, excursions, park naturalist programs, teen programming, parent and family activities, and leisure classes
- Consult and collaborate with residents, community groups, and schools to determine local needs and plan programs
- Conduct ongoing evaluation and continuous improvement of program activities
- Assist with research on programs and resources and development of program materials
- Train staff to implement activities
- Assist with grant application processes and development of goals, objectives, policies, procedures, and strategic plans
- Develop and monitor program budgets
- Make public presentations at professional conferences and public meetings
- Assist with recruitment, training, assignment, guidance, monitoring, and correction of subordinate staff
- Collect activity and attendance records and prepare evaluation reports
- Maintain and issue supplies, equipment, and materials
